When I was "hooked up" I informed the assistant four separate times as we waited for the dentist to arrive, that I was not experiencing any of the benefits of the nitrous. I gently asked her to check the tank and the dials. When the dentist arrived, I informed him that it was simply NOT WORKING and all I was experiencing was mere oxygen. He assured me that it was on. I told him again that I knew what nitrous felt like, and it was NOT working. I was brushed off, injected with the needle (heart pumping!) and was subjected to the worst head cranking of my life! This dentist was in a big hurry!! His instruments clanked against my other set of teeth and caused pain to be felt later.
There was no way I was going back to this dentist for a follow-up!! I missed my appointment.
Besides the principle of paying for something I did not receive, I think the California department of Managed Health Care should be informed that this neither this dentist or any staff gave directions for follow-up care. NONE. No verbal POSTOPERATIVE INSTRUCTIONS and no written POSTOPERATIVE INSTRUCTIONS. NOTHING!!!. I was incredulous, and brought my husband in to ask him to query doctor Tawfulis. He brushed us off because he was in a hurry. When a friend called that evening to see if I needed anything, I asked her to bring my a drink with a straw. She was shocked and asked if I was crazy. Her dentist made it clear to her after hler extraction that one Does NOT SPIT OR SUCK THROUGH A STRAW as it might promote bleeding and may dislodge the blood clot causing a dry socket. Yikes!
